My girlfriend asked me this question: Suppose I were to smooch you..the distance between our lips would be zero( or close to zero perhaps). According to Newton's gravitational formula, the force of gravity is inversly proportional to the distance between objects..so if the distane be close to zero, the force would tend to infinity..in other words we would never be able to break our liplock..:P...what do u guys say? (1)Gravitational force is a very weak force. It also depends upon the mass of the object. (2)The distance considered is between the center of the two objects. For example if two similar spheres are in contact we don't take the distance as zero but as 2r

oh, nice question! i like it but to understand why you can break your liplock we have to answer why the distance below lips isn't zero? m? Even if we would press your heads together, the distance wouldn'y be zero, because there are a lot of irregularities on your lips... if you will see on your lips over microscope you will see something like this: |dw:1407748975968:dw| thus, only tiny contact area is in the small distance. But may be that distance zero and the force still infinity? No! In that conatct area highly visible another force - electromagnetism that repels your lips. In this way, only tiny contact area of your lips contacts and not with the zero distance! P.S. you also didn't stick to the wall if you will put your hand on the wall...
